Factors Affecting Cost
- Gravel Type: Different types of gravel have varying costs. Crushed stone, pea gravel, and crushed granite are common options.
- Driveway Size: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Labor Rates: The cost of labor in Allentown, PA can vary depending on the contractor's experience and demand.
- Site Preparation: If the site requires significant preparation, such as removing old gravel or leveling the ground, costs will be higher.
- Accessibility: Driveways that are difficult to access may incur additional charges for transportation and labor.
- Local Permits: Some areas may require permits for driveway work, adding to the total c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Allentown, PA) |
---|---|
Basic Grading | $800 - $1,200 |
Adding New Gravel | $1,000 - $1,500 |
Full Driveway Resurfacing | $2,000 - $3,500 |
Site Preparation and Clearing | $500 - $1,000 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$150 |
